Unix深度运维:精技赋能系统高效稳定
|
在Unix系统运维的实践中,性能优化师的角色不仅仅是维护系统的正常运行,更是在不断挖掘系统潜能,提升整体效率。通过深入理解内核机制、资源调度和进程管理,能够精准定位瓶颈并实施针对性优化。 日志分析是性能调优的重要环节。通过对系统日志、应用日志及网络日志的细致梳理,可以发现潜在的异常行为或资源争用情况。结合工具如logrotate、syslog-ng等,实现日志的高效管理和实时监控。 资源监控与调优同样不可忽视。使用top、htop、iostat、vmstat等工具,可以实时掌握CPU、内存、磁盘I/O和网络状态。根据监控数据调整系统参数,如文件描述符限制、内核调度策略等,有助于提升系统响应速度。 在高并发场景下,优化线程池配置、数据库连接池以及缓存策略,能有效降低延迟,提高吞吐量。同时,合理设置内核参数,如net.ipv4.tcp_tw_reuse、vm.swappiness等,可显著改善系统稳定性。
AI辅助设计图,仅供参考 自动化脚本与工具链的构建,是实现持续优化的关键。通过编写Shell、Python脚本,配合Ansible、Puppet等配置管理工具,可以实现性能指标的自动采集、分析与告警,减少人工干预,提升运维效率。性能优化并非一蹴而就,而是需要持续观察、测试与迭代。每一次优化都应基于实际数据,避免盲目改动。只有将理论与实践紧密结合,才能真正实现系统的高效稳定运行。 (编辑:站长网) 【声明】本站内容均来自网络,其相关言论仅代表作者个人观点,不代表本站立场。若无意侵犯到您的权利,请及时与联系站长删除相关内容! |

